Five Men Arrested After Stealing Hair Weaves, Police Say

This edition of the Evanston police blotter includes information supplied by police on Thursday, Nov. 8, 2012. Where arrests or charges are mentioned, it does not indicate a conviction.

 

The following arrests and incidents were reported by the Evanston Police Department:

Five Men Arrested in Hair Weave Theft

Five Chicago men were arrested and charged with retail theft after they allegedly stole Saki hair weaves, hair grease and hair clips from a business in the 800 block of Dodge Avenue at 5:54 p.m. Tuesday, Nov. 6, police reported. Those men include Ken A. Mattel, 18, of the 7200 block of South Wood in Chicago; James McDavis, 18, of the 8000 block of South Evans in Chicago; Sean L. Porter, 19, of the 3100 block of North Broadway in Chicago; Sylvester Scarbrough, 24, of the 2900 block of North Sheridan in Chicago; and Anthony White, 22, of the 4900 block of West Huron in Chicago, according to police.
